Silicon Controlled Rectifier
Reverse Blocking Triode Thyristors
. . . Glassivated PNPN devices designed for high volume consumer applications such
as temperature, light, and speed control; process and remote control, and warning
systems where reliability of operation is important.
• Glassivated Surface for Reliability and Uniformity
• Power Rated at Economical Prices
• Practical Level Triggering and Holding Characteristics
• Flat, Rugged, Thermopad Construction for Low Thermal Resistance, High Heat
Dissipation and Durability

1. VDRM and VRRM for all types can be applied on a continuous basis. Ratings apply for zero or negative gate voltage; however, (cont.)
positive gate voltage shall not be applied concurrent with negative potential on the anode. Blocking voltages shall not be tested with a
constant current source such that the voltage ratings of the devices are exceeded.
